Nope. Well we sorta did, but in the end the info we got about the official release was wrong.
I am fairly sure that its more in the hands of tmobile than Samsung at this point. Which would likely mean that if we were to luck out and get an inside person, they would have to be with Tmobile. Remember, tmobile will decide when JB is released for us, not Samsung. The other carriers leaks and releases really can't give us much insight into tmobiles workings. They are all different with different policies and goals. Tmobile could just as easily be next as they could be last for all we know!

Jb hasn't officially been released. We only have leaked/experimental builds. And to apply any update you must first be on the build required by the update.
Look over my firmware thread. Everything is listed including install instructions which will explain exactly why you can't update to jb when your on the latest official release!
Its stickied in the dev section.

    Currently, there are a few roms: Cyanogenmod, AOKP, Paranoid Android, Stock, and variations of these 4. Cyanogenmod is as close to AOSP (google's definition of android) specifications as you can get. AOKP is based on cyanogenmod, but it has some other tweaks thrown in to make it look different and cool and whatnot. Paranoid Android is also based on cyanogenmod, but it is scalable. IE you can tell your apps how big/small you want them to be on your screen and put them into "tablet mode". The variations are the exact same thing, except they all have the specific users' own spin. Lets say I liked Cyanogenmod but I wanted a specific kernel and a couple of optimizations. I'd put those in, make it a ROM, and now that is my own "variation" of cyanogenmod, based on cyanogenmod.

    Please understand that this is an extremely simplistic explanation of everything. EXTREMELY. you can go to the respective projects' chat rooms/forums and ask questions about them there, and sometimes even a lead developer will answer you.

    Next is your question about getting roms. According to the android "licensing" or whatever you want to call it, companies who use android as their operating system are required to release a certain amount of source code for their device. I think what this means is that for Samsung, since they are currently officially on ICS, they have to release the ICS kernel. Sony is extremely nice and releases a butt-ton of information. The Nexus devices are google devices and adhere 100% to specifications, and thus are always ahead of the game when it comes to roms and such. For the GS3, we have to figure out what Samsung did to make their publically released source code run on their hardware. There are 2 ways to do this: you can either hack around and reverse engineer all of their hardware/drivers or you can create your own custom drivers for everything to run. If you have any experience with linux, you should know what a daunting task this is. Imagine plugging in your webcam to your computer and nothing happens. You know your computer can see it, but now you have to write the software for your computer to work with the webcam with little to no documentation provided by the webcam maker or the computer maker.

    So, Right now no one "has roms" for the device. I'm not entirely sure how they managed to get jelly bean running on the GS3, but that is why nothing is definitely stable yet. Once samsung releases their code, they will be able to cross reference and see how they are doing things and fix a lot of issues, but for now everyone is approximately on the same page. There are minor bug fixes that happen here and there but nothing major will be happening any time soon.

    There are a couple ways you can figure out the status of a ROM. you can either read the changelog (quick, not very helpful) or you can scan through the entire thread and read that day's activities (slow, very helpful).

    For a quick tip, Cyanogenmod Build 25 (september 25th nightly) seems to be very stable. If you want to give any rom a shot and dont know which to try, CM is the way to go, and Build 25 is probably your best bet.

    If stability or "daily driver" is a key issue for you, though, it is best to remain stock and deal with the gentle oversights of the stock rom and have it pretty stable than it is to go to cyanogenmod and instantly start tweaking everything.
